Indian equities closed higher on Friday, with the Nifty 50 rising 0.32% to 23,719.30 and the Sensex gaining 0.23% to 75,415.35. Market participants now turn attention to a set of fresh triggers this week, including the RBI’s record dividend and geopolitical developments such as US-Iran tensions, which may influence trading sentiment.

In the latest trading session, the Nifty 50 climbed 0.32% to end at 23,719.30, while the Sensex gained 0.23% to settle at 75,415.35, according to market data. This positive close came amid ongoing global cues. As the new week begins, market observers are focusing on several key factors that could dictate direction. The headline from a recent Livemint report highlights the Reserve Bank of India's record dividend transfer to the government as a prominent domestic trigger. Geopolitical risks—particularly tensions involving the US and Iran—are also cited as a significant factor to watch. Other potential influences that may emerge include global equity market trends, fluctuations in crude oil prices, foreign institutional investor activity, and domestic economic indicators. While the specific list of top five triggers was referenced in the report, the exact composition and weighting of these factors remain dependent on unfolding news. Market participants are expected to maintain a watchful stance as the week progresses.

The RBI’s record dividend payout could have notable fiscal implications. The transfer provides the government with additional revenue, potentially easing borrowing requirements and supporting capital expenditure plans. This may positively influence sentiment in banking and infrastructure sectors. However, geopolitical developments, particularly the US-Iran situation, might introduce uncertainty. Any escalation could push crude oil prices higher, impacting India’s import bill and potentially weighing on oil marketing companies and overall inflation expectations. The combination of these triggers suggests that the week may see mixed market responses, with sentiment shifting in reaction to news flow. Market participants are likely to weigh domestic fiscal support against external risks, with volatility possible around any unexpected developments. The net effect on broader indices could depend on how these factors interact with global interest rate expectations and corporate earnings trends.

From an investment perspective, the identified triggers could have sector-specific implications. A stronger fiscal position from the RBI dividend might benefit cyclicals and consumption-oriented stocks, while elevated oil prices could pressure downstream energy firms and increase input costs for industries reliant on petroleum products. Investors are advised to adopt a cautious approach, monitoring news for clarity on both domestic and geopolitical fronts. Historical patterns indicate that such trigger points often lead to short-term volatility rather than lasting directional moves. The exact market outcome would likely depend on the timing and magnitude of developments, as well as broader macroeconomic conditions including global liquidity and domestic growth data.
